As I understand things, ESP is protocol 50 and ISAKMP is typically UDP=500.
under IPsec. Encryption under IPsec for any purpose, VPN or otherwise would
must utilize protocol 50 and likely will use UDP=500. To filter VPN traffic
would require the invalid premise that any IPsec encrypted traffic must be VPN
traffic.
